This extensive trek explores in depth one of Africans largest mountain ranges, studded with at least a dozen peaks over the 4,000m mark. These include Ras Dejen the highest point in Ethiopia, and the 4th highest peak in Africa. The area was designated a national park in 1966, and the entire range a UNESCO world heritage site in 1978.

Route: Addis Ababa → Gondar → Simien Mountains → Ras Dashen → Gondar → Addis Ababa

In the morning, take a flight from Addis Ababa to Gondar, where you will meet your driver and guide. From Gondar, drive to the Simien Mountains National Park headquarters in Debark, a journey of about two hours. After arranging the necessary park permits and meeting your local scout, cook, and mule handlers, continue driving into the park toward Sankaber Camp. Along the way, enjoy your first encounters with the spectacular escarpments and the endemic Gelada baboons that inhabit the highlands. In the afternoon, take a short acclimatization hike near the campsite to admire sweeping views of the surrounding cliffs and valleys before settling in for dinner and your first night under the stars.

After breakfast, begin your trek from Sankaber to Geech Camp, a journey that takes around five to six hours. The trail offers breathtaking views of the rugged Simien landscape, with deep valleys carved by the Jinbar River. Stop to admire the Jinbar Waterfall, one of the park’s most impressive natural sights, cascading dramatically into the gorge below. Continue trekking through Afro-alpine meadows dotted with giant lobelias and keep an eye out for wildlife such as klipspringers and more Gelada troops. Arrive at Geech Camp in the late afternoon, where you’ll relax and enjoy the peaceful atmosphere of the highlands before dinner.

Today’s trek is one of the most scenic in the Simien Mountains. After an early breakfast, set out toward Imet Gogo, a viewpoint at 3,926 meters that offers panoramic vistas of the jagged peaks and dramatic escarpments that define this UNESCO World Heritage Site. From Imet Gogo, continue hiking via the viewpoints of Seha and Kedadit, eventually reaching Chennek Camp. This area is known for its population of Walia ibex, Ethiopia’s endemic mountain goat, which can often be spotted grazing on the cliffs. Spend the evening enjoying the magnificent sunset over the mountains before resting for the night in preparation for the next day’s climb.

Rise before dawn for an early start to your ascent of Ras Dashen, Ethiopia’s highest peak at 4,550 meters. The trek is challenging but rewarding, leading through Afro-alpine terrain and past small highland villages where herders tend their flocks. From the summit, take in spectacular views that stretch across the Ethiopian highlands and, on a clear day, into Eritrea. After spending some time at the peak, descend back to Chennek Camp for lunch and a short rest before driving back to Gondar, a journey of about four to five hours. Depending on your schedule, either stay overnight in Gondar or take an evening flight back to Addis Ababa, concluding your unforgettable Simien Mountains adventure.
